    I agree with Churchill that the Republican party is going to have to reform its policies if it wishes to stay competitive with Democrats. Based on the voting pattern differences with age, it would seem that the Republican's grasp is just going to continually slip until there is nothing left. In fact, it's similar to the Communist (Soviet) party in Russia which has continued to slip due to the elderly groups slowly disappearing (As opposed to just a sudden drop in votes after the fall of the Soviet Union). Now of course the Russian Communist and US Republican party are not the same in terms of ideology, but the voting trends are similar (Though more extreme in the Russian case).
